The Short Answer

As of my last update, One Piece has amassed well over 1,000 episodes! This number includes the main episodes but does not account for the movies or specials.

The exact number of episodes can fluctuate as new episodes air almost every week, making One Piece one of the longest-running and most beloved anime series in history. Since its start in 1999, the series has not only kept fans glued to their screens but has also introduced countless individuals to the vibrant world of anime.
